Cranbrook, British is a city in southeast British Columbia, seat of the Regional District of East Kootenay. As of the 2001 census, the population was 18,476. The area of the city is 17.8 square km, resulting in a population density of 1,038.3 persons per square kilometre. Cranbrook is home to the Canadian Museum of Rail Travel which presents static exhibits of passenger rail cars built in the 1920s for the CPR and in the 1900s for the Spokane International Railway. It is also the home of the Kootenay Ice, a WHL hockey team.

Cranbrook is 12 km away from Wycliffe, 18 km away from Fort Steele, 23 km away from Kimberley and 26 km away from Moyie.

Cranbrook is located at longitude -115°45'41.414 and latitude 49°31'4.7387.
